Output 8cd7f8ec337ec966b41221fc6456b6624e23613f2dd9c2d264b48b51d9252ba7:5

value
1662997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37736672496382f22f49e33b47b29f142d87a OP_EQUAL
address
3BMEXyefhBXrfpQG25VGobZxVPStekyehg
transaction
8cd7f8ec337ec966b41221fc6456b6624e23613f2dd9c2d264b48b51d9252ba7
confirmations
259795
spent
true